How much does it cost to repair floors?

The cost of repairing floors can vary significantly depending on the type and extent of damage. Minor repairs, such as simple scratches, stains, or squeaky floors, typically fall on the lower end of the costs, averaging between $200 and $1,200 per room. These relatively straightforward fixes are generally more affordable and can often be completed quickly.

On the other hand, major flooring issues tend to be considerably more expensive to repair. Uneven floors may cost between $500 and $3,000 to fix while sagging floors can set homeowners back $1,000 to $6,000 or more. Water damage, which can be particularly destructive to flooring, often requires extensive repairs costing anywhere from $1,200 to $5,000 or higher. The wide range in repair costs underscores the importance of addressing flooring issues promptly to prevent minor problems from escalating into more serious and costly damage.

Is it better to repair or replace the damaged floor?

When faced with damaged flooring, the decision to repair or replace hinges on several key factors, including the extent of the damage, the age of the flooring, and the associated costs. For minor issues such as small scratches, isolated stains, or limited areas of wear, a simple repair is often the most practical and cost-effective solution. These repairs can restore the floor's appearance and functionality without the need for a complete overhaul, saving both time and money in the short term.

However, in cases of extensive damage, recurring issues, or older flooring nearing the end of its lifespan, replacement might be the more prudent choice. While the upfront cost of replacement is typically higher, it can prove more economical in the long run by eliminating the need for frequent repairs and providing a fresh, durable surface. Additionally, replacing the entire floor allows for updates in style, material, or technology that can enhance the overall value and appeal of the space.

How long do floor repairs take?

The duration of floor repairs can vary significantly depending on the type of damage and the extent of the repair needed. Minor issues such as scratches, small dents, or squeaky floors can often be addressed in a single day. However, more complex problems like water damage, large-scale hardwood refinishing, or tile replacement may take anywhere from 2 to 7 days to complete.

For hardwood floor refinishing projects, the timeline typically ranges from 3 to 5 days for areas up to 1,000 square feet, with larger spaces requiring additional time. Factors that can extend the repair timeline include the type of flooring material, the availability of replacement materials, and environmental conditions such as humidity. It's important to note that while the actual repair work may be completed within a few days, some finishes require additional curing time before the floor can be fully used.

Can you repair vinyl or laminate flooring?

Vinyl and laminate flooring can both be repaired, though the methods and ease of repair can vary based on the type and extent of the damage. For vinyl flooring, minor issues such as scratches or small tears can often be fixed with repair kits or pens. For more significant damage, such as burns or large tears, the best approach is usually to replace the damaged section. This involves removing the damaged plank or tile and installing a new one, ensuring it matches the existing flooring. For sheet vinyl, a custom-cut patch can be used to replace the damaged area, with careful alignment and adhesive application to ensure a seamless repair.

Laminate flooring repair follows a similar approach for minor and major damage. Small scratches or chips can be repaired using putty or filler that matches the floor's color. For more extensive damage, such as deep gouges or water damage, replacing the affected planks is often necessary. This involves removing the damaged planks and installing new ones, ensuring they fit perfectly with the surrounding flooring.

How do I choose a flooring repair company?

When choosing a flooring repair company near you, be sure to:

  • Check credentials: Ensure the company is licensed, insured, and has relevant certifications to guarantee quality and accountability.
  • Read reviews: Look for customer reviews and ratings on HomeGuide and Google to assess the company's reputation and reliability.
  • Experience with specific flooring types: Choose a company experienced in repairing the specific type of flooring you have, whether it's wood, tile, vinyl, or laminate.
  • Get multiple quotes: Obtain estimates from several companies to compare prices and services offered, ensuring you get the best value for your money.
  • Ask for references: Request references from past clients to hear firsthand about their experiences and satisfaction with the company's work.
  • Evaluate customer service: Assess the company's responsiveness, professionalism, and willingness to answer questions, as these are indicators of their overall service quality.
  • Check for warranties: Ensure the company offers warranties on their repair work to protect against future issues and guarantee their craftsmanship.

What questions should I ask a floor repair contractor?

Ask these questions to help you assess the contractor's qualifications and understand the repair process:

  • Are you licensed and insured?
  • What is the cost estimate for the job?
  • Do you offer a warranty on your work?
  • Can you provide references from past clients?
  • Do you use subcontractors or direct employees?
  • What steps will you take to minimize dust and debris?
  • How long will the repair take?
  • What type of finish or materials will you use?
  • Will you handle the removal and disposal of old flooring?
  • How do you handle unexpected issues or delays?
